Introduction

In the current fast-paced world, the original 9-5 working arrangements no further fits the requirements of many people. With increased moms and dads working unusual hours, shift work, or over night shifts, the demand for 24-hour daycare solutions has been rising. This article will explore the theoretical ramifications of 24-hour daycare, speaking about the potential advantages and difficulties of offering around-the-clock take care of kiddies.

The advantages of 24-Hour Daycare

The major great things about 24-hour daycare is increased flexibility for working moms and dads. Using the solution to fall off and grab kids anytime associated with time or night, moms and dads can better stabilize their work and family responsibilities. This versatility are specially very theraputic for moms and dads which work non-traditional hours or over night shifts, because allows all of them discover childcare that aligns due to their work schedule.

Also, 24-hour daycare often helps support moms and dads who're seeking degree or instruction programs that need them to go to classes or work during non-traditional hours. By providing childcare services anyway hours, parents can pursue their educational objectives without having to worry about finding care for their children during class or research time.

Another good thing about 24-hour daycare is the prospect of increased socialization and learning opportunities for kids. When you are in a daycare establishing for extended durations, kiddies have more possibilities to communicate with their particular colleagues, participate in structured tasks, and learn from skilled caregivers. In addition, 24-hour daycare can offer a safe and protected environment for kids during times when parents is almost certainly not accessible to maintain all of them. For moms and dads whom work instantly changes or have actually volatile schedules, knowing that their children have been in a safe and nurturing environment provides peace of mind and relieve a few of the stress of balancing work and parenting duties.

The Challenges of 24-Hour Daycare

While there are numerous potential advantages to 24-hour daycare, there are a number of difficulties that must definitely be considered. Among the primary challenges may be the possible impact on kid's sleep schedules and overall well-being. Studies have shown that disrupted sleep patterns can have undesireable effects on children's intellectual development, behavior, and health. Offering childcare services at all hours could make it difficult for children to ascertain constant rest routines, which may have long-lasting ramifications with their wellbeing.

Additionally, maintaining top-quality attention and guidance during instantly hours is difficult. Caregivers who work instantly shifts can experience exhaustion and reduced attentiveness, which may impact their capability to give the same amount of treatment and supervision as they would during daytime hours. Making certain caregivers tend to be well-rested, supported, and trained to offer quality treatment during overnight hours is vital to mitigating these challenges.

Another challenge of 24-hour daycare is the possibility of increased charges for people. Offering childcare solutions 24 hours a day needs extra staffing, sources, and functional costs, that could cause greater charges for parents. For people already struggling to afford childcare, the additional cost of 24-hour attention is prohibitive and limit their particular access to these types of services.

Moreover, the option of 24-hour daycare may perpetuate the expectation that parents should really be accessible to just work at all hours, leading to a further blurring of boundaries between work and household life. This constant access and stress to focus night and day can play a role in increased anxiety, burnout, and work-life instability for moms and dads, that could have negative effects on the well-being and total well being.

Summary

Finally, 24-hour daycare provides a range of prospective advantages for working parents, including increased flexibility, socialization opportunities for the kids, and a safe and safe environment for children during non-traditional hours. However, there are a few difficulties connected with providing around-the-clock treatment, including potential impacts on kids' sleep schedules, the need for top-notch care and direction during overnight hours, increased costs for families, as well as the possibility of additional blurring of boundaries between work and family life.

Since the need for 24-hour daycare solutions is growing, it is crucial for policymakers, childcare providers, and parents to carefully think about the benefits and difficulties connected with this type of attention.
